I actually think a fish tail braid is easier to do than a French braid just a little more time consuming. There are tons of tutorial videos on YouTube how to do it. And I think a messy braid is a lot cuter than neat and tidy one myself. As for flyaways try applying some anti frizz serum to your towel dried hair. Also it might help if you do your braid while your hair is still a little wet.
